Python – کامنت ها (Comments)

کامنت‌ها در پایتون

کامنت‌ها ابزارهای مفیدی در برنامه‌نویسی هستند که می‌توانند به اهداف مختلفی مورد استفاده قرار گیرند. در پایتون، کامنت‌ها به‌راحتی می‌توانند به کد شما افزوده شوند تا آن را قابل‌فهم‌تر و قابل‌نگهداری‌تر کنند.

ایجاد یک کامنت

کامنت‌ها با علامت # شروع می‌شوند و پایتون آن‌ها را نادیده می‌گیرد:

مثال:

# This is a comment
print("Hello, World!")

کامنت‌ها می‌توانند در انتهای یک خط قرار گیرند و پایتون بقیه خط را نادیده می‌گیرد:

مثال:

print("Hello, World!") # This is a comment

کامنت‌ها فقط به توضیح کد محدود نمی‌شوند، بلکه می‌توانند برای جلوگیری از اجرای یک قسمت از کد هنگام آزمایش مورد استفاده قرار گیرند:

مثال:

#print("Hello, World!")
print("Cheers, Mate!")

کامنت‌های چندخطی

پایتون به‌طور خاص سینتکس ویژه‌ای برای کامنت‌های چندخطی ندارد. برای اضافه کردن کامنت چندخطی می‌توانید برای هر خط علامت # را اضافه کنید:

مثال:

# This is a comment
# written in
# more than just one line
print("Hello, World!")

روش دیگری که برای کامنت‌های چندخطی مورد استفاده قرار می‌گیرد، استفاده از رشته‌های چندخطی است. از آن‌جایی که پایتون رشته‌های متنی که به یک متغیر اختصاص داده نشده‌اند را نادیده می‌گیرد، می‌توانید یک رشته چندخطی (با استفاده از نقل‌قول‌های سه‌گانه) را در کد خود قرار داده و کامنت‌های خود را درون آن بنویسید:

مثال:

"""
This is a comment
written in
more than just one line
"""
print("Hello, World!")

تا زمانی که این رشته به یک متغیر اختصاص داده نشده باشد، پایتون کد را خوانده و سپس آن را نادیده می‌گیرد، و به این ترتیب کامنت چندخطی ایجاد کرده‌اید.

استفاده از کامنت‌ها می‌تواند به شما کمک کند تا کد خود را مستند کنید و از سردرگمی‌های احتمالی در طول توسعه و نگهداری کد جلوگیری کنید.

پست های مرتبط

مطالعه این پست ها رو از دست ندین!
JavaScript - رویدادها (Events)

JavaScript – رویدادها (Events)

رویدادهای HTML رویدادها در HTML، “اتفاقاتی” هستند که برای عناصر HTML رخ می‌دهند. این اتفاقات می‌توانند ناشی از کار...

بیشتر بخوانید
JavaScript - سازنده‌های شیء (Object Constructors)

JavaScript – سازنده‌های شیء (Object Constructors)

ساخت آبجکت با تابع سازنده (Object Constructor Function) برای ساخت چندین آبجکت مشابه، از تابع سازنده استفاده می‌شود. این...

بیشتر بخوانید
JavaScript - نمایش شیء (Object Display)

JavaScript – نمایش شیء (Object Display)

نحوه نمایش آبجکت‌ها در جاوااسکریپت هنگام نمایش یک آبجکت جاوااسکریپت به صورت مستقیم، خروجی معمولاً به شکل [object Object]...

بیشتر بخوانید

نظرات

سوالات و نظراتتون رو با ما به اشتراک بذارید

برای ارسال نظر لطفا ابتدا وارد حساب کاربری خود شوید.